Product Description
DAS compact seals are used as piston seals for double-acting cylinders.
It has an NBR ring with 3 sealing lips in the middle; Elastomer has an good sealing effect in both dynamic and static conditions.2 polyester elastomer back up rings to reduce the allowable clearance on both sides;back up ring prevent the elastomer be extruded into the sealing gap. 2 POM ring as a guide.the role of the guide ring is to help the piston in the cylinder guide and absorb the radial force. it mainly used in hydraulic cylinders as a piston seal. As shown in the design, the sealing operation is performed by an NBR ring.
Design Description:
The DAS combination seal is a double-acting sealing and guiding component consisting of an elastomeric sealing ring, two backup rings, and two guide rings. The sealing ring provides excellent sealing performance in both static and dynamic conditions, while the backup rings prevent extrusion of the rubber sealing ring. The guide rings serve as effective support elements, and the unique structural design of the elastomeric component ensures distortion-free installation within the groove. The DAS seal is a compact combination of sealing and guiding, suitable for installation in open or closed grooves, enabling applications in extremely tight spaces.
Technical Specification:
Pressure: 40 MPa
Speed: 0.5 m/s
Temperature: -30°C to +100°C
Medium: Compatible with common hydraulic oils.
Materials:
Sealing Ring: Nitrile rubber (NBR)
Backup Rings: High-strength polyester elastomer
Guide Rings: Modified polyoxymethylene (POM)

Sealing Component Storage Guidelines and Recommend-ed Shelf Life | |
Storage Recommendations: | |
Stock Control | Follow the First- In-First-Out (FIFO) princip le |
Optimal Temp. | Seals should be kept aw ay from heat sources like direct sunlight and heat-emitting objects . The maximum storage temperature is +32°C. Low temperatures w on't cause permanent damage to the seals but can make them brittle, leading to potential breakage if mishandled. Generally , the storage temperature for seals should not go below +10°C, and they should be brought to room temperature before installation. |
Avoid strong light | Surfaces should be shielded from direct sunlight and artificial light sources to prevent exposure to ultraviolet radiation. |
Moisture control | Special care should be taken during storage, and the ambient humidity should not exceed 65% . Some specific polyurethane seals that are sensitive to moisture should be stored in sealed containers |
Keep away from oxygen and ozone | Ozone and oxygen are harmful to seals . Seals should be stored in sealed containers . Any equipment that generates sparks should be kept aw ay from the storage containers . |
Keep away from | For seals to have a longer storage life, they should be kept aw ay from contaminants . The w arehouse should be kept clean. |
Avoid distortion | Large seals should be stored flat instead of hanging, as prolonged hanging can cause distortion. Seals should not be placed on hooks , nails , or metal plates . |
Recommended Shelf Life : | |
Compounds | Shelf Life |
FEPM | 7 Years |
EP,EPR,EPDM | 7 Years |
FKM | 7 Years |
NBR,HNBR,XNBR | 7 Years |
AU or EU | 10 Years |
TPCE | 10 Years |
PTFE | Unlimited |
